Heater Coverage
Patio heaters can prolong the season of entertainment by providing warmth to your furniture outside. Certain heaters come with adjustable settings and are available in electric and gas models.
The best patio heater is based on the size and layout of your space, and the location. If you live in the colder regions, think about an electric patio heater that has a high wattage for the most coverage. A gas-powered model, such as the propane patio heater made by AZ Patio Heaters, is another option and will provide a warmer atmosphere, but will require a constant supply of fuel.
The clearance requirements for your patio heater depend on the type of power source, and whether it is mounted or freestanding. Gas patio heaters typically require an area of at least three feet between the top element of the heater and any object that is combustible, such as ceilings and walls. If your patio heater is equipped with a tip-over auto shut-off the clearance could be reduced to less than 3 feet which makes it suitable for specific applications.
Electric patio heaters are more flexible in their placement options and do not need to be placed near combustible items. It also uses less energy than a gas model and has a lower power output. The majority of electric heater for outdoor patio heaters plug into 120-volt outlets, and can be easily moved around your outdoor space. However, the frequent use of these types of heaters can increase the cost of electricity.

Safety Measures
There are three kinds of heaters that you can select from when purchasing a patio heater which are propane, natural gas, and electric. Propane heaters require no electrical or plumbing work, and only the propane tank, which weighs 20lbs. This can be purchased at any hardware store or supermarket. Propane heaters can provide up 8-10 hours of heat from one tank. However, their fuel costs are higher than the two other.
A natural gas heater requires an installation that is permanent in order to function, and will require a professional to connect it to the gas line. They are also the most expensive of the three, but will provide a constant source of heat that can last for up to two times longer than propane heaters.
All three heaters must be kept at a safe distance from anything combustible. This includes flammable plant materials, fabrics like tablecloths and awnings. It is also important to maintain the proper ventilation of any room you install these heaters in, as natural gas and propane can emit deadly carbon monoxide.
The best method to ensure safety is to follow the manufacturer's instructions when installing your patio heater. The manufacturer will advise you how the heater's location should be from walls, ceilings, and other combustible materials.
The unit should be connected to an outlet that has RCD (residual-current device) protection. This is a life-saving device that can stop accidental contact with live wires, which could trigger electrical fires.
When you are choosing a standing patio heater, be sure it's outdoor-rated and comes with built-in anti-tilt mechanisms. They usually come in the form of water weights, flame-retardant tie or bungee cords which will help to secure the new heater and prevent it from falling over. These devices are crucial to avoid any dangers, and keep you and your family safe.
Maintenance
A patio heater can be a wonderful addition to any outdoor event because it allows guests to remain warm even in the coldest temperatures. However, these heaters require regular maintenance and cleaning to function efficiently and safely. Basic knowledge of appliance usage and maintenance can help prevent common problems and extend the lifespan of these appliances.
Electric heaters such as Bromic's Platinum electric pyramid patio heater or Tungsten Electric should be cleaned using an unabrasive soap and kept in a dry, clean area when not in use. If you notice that your unit is displaying flickering or emits a burning smell, it could be because of an out of date fuse or damaged heater element. Both components should be inspected and the heating element should be replaced if it shows signs of wear or is bent physically.
Propane patio heaters can also have similar problems. They are typically caused by a malfunctioning thermocouple, or a blocked gas line. This issue can be resolved by removing the access panel and blowing air into the pipe. A pipe that is blocked should be cleared and checked regularly to prevent serious accidents or malfunctions.
It is essential to keep in mind that a gas or propane heater should never be used indoors. This could result in carbon monoxide poisoning and fire hazards. Store portable heaters in a covered garage or shed to protect them from rain and snow. Gas cylinders should be separated from the heater to ensure safe storage and kept in a well-ventilated location. Inspecting the gas regulator regularly for damage or leaks is also recommended. This device connects the cylinder to the burner, and can be damaged by impact or water. A clogged or damaged regulator can also prevent fuel from reaching the igniter, which could lead to an accident.
